

Omoda Jaecoo Melrose Arch
Based on recent customer reviews, Omoda Jaecoo Melrose Arch is widely praised for its warm, professional sales experience, with customers consistently mentioning standout team members who guide buyers through the purchase process with patience and care. A recurring theme is the celebratory handover experience and thoughtful after-sales follow-ups that make clients feel valued. However, a notable concern emerges around post-purchase vehicle defects and dispute handling, where some customers describe prolonged repair delays, unresolved mechanical issues on new vehicles, and frustration with escalation, prompting references to consumer protection remedies.

I refer to my vehicle delivered on 27 February 2026, and the ongoing defects previously reported. The vehicle was returned to Santon Chery workshop on the 8 April 2026 for investigation and repair of the following issues: Engine knocking sound on cold start (Video submitted) Noise of the starter (Video submitted) Persistent door rubber noise (Video submitted) Wind noise at the driver side door (Video submitted) Rattle on the dashboard (Video submitted) I was only contacted on the 16 April 2026 and informed that the engine knocking sound was finally heard when the vehicle was started the previous day, but I was only bravely. This confirms the existence of the defect that I have consistently reported with video footage supp****. It is unacceptable that it took this length of time to acknowledge a fault on a brand-new vehicle. Furthermore, despite the vehicle being in Digi cars possession, the defects remain unresolved. The door rubber issue and the rest of the issues have not been rectified, and no clear resolution has been provided regarding the engine concern, and I certainly don’t except a new vehicle with only 5 000km with a engine that was opened. This situation reflects both a defective product and an unreasonable delay in repair, which has completely eroded my trust in the vehicle and the dealership. In terms of the Consumer Protection Act 68 of 2008, specifically Section 55 and 56, I am entitled to goods that are of good quality, free of defects, and durable. Where a supplier fails to repair defects within a reasonable time, or where defects persist, the consumer is entitled to reject the goods. I therefore hereby formally and unequivocally reject the vehicle and demand immediate action from the OEM! Please take notice that I have lost all confidence in the vehicle and will not accept further repair attempts. I lost total confidence in the Omoda product and if I don't receive written confirmation within 5 business days, I will proceed to escalate this matter without further notice to the Motor Industry Ombudsman of South Africa, the National Consumer Commission, and pursue all available legal remedies.
